Following are some products I found to be indispensable. I plan on using this list the next time I attend a baby shower.
Baby Shower Gift Idea #1: Boppy Pillow
The Boppy pillow is a favorite of breastfeeding mothers. It supports the baby and the mother's arms while she is nursing. I used my Boppy pillow while breastfeeding my first baby.
I choose to formula feed my second baby and I was still able to use the Boppy pillow to support my arm during feedings. It's also nice to lay your head on for those quick naps while the baby is sleeping!
The Boppy pillow is my all-time, ultimate, for sure, hands down favorite baby item of all time.
Baby Shower Gift Idea #2: Swaddling Blankets
You can purchase large, lightweight blankets to use for swaddling. You could also purchase pre-made swaddling wraps that velcro closed. The swaddling wraps are great for newborns and the larger blankets are nice for when the baby gets a little bigger.
Swaddling will help the new mother get a little extra sleep, as swaddled infants tend to sleep for longer periods of time. There is no greater gift to a new mother than the gift of sleep!
Baby Shower Gift Idea #3: Diapers in Sizes 1 and 2
My sister has always bought me practical gifts for my babies. She gave me diapers when both of my babies were born. It isn't a glamorous gift, but it was definitely one of my favorites!
It is amazing the amount of waste that can come out of such a tiny human being. Babies go through diapers quickly. They also outgrow the newborn size almost before you are through the first box.
If you are going to purchase diapers as a baby shower gift, buy size 1 or 2. Chances are good that someone else will have gifted newborn sizes. My youngest daughter was so big when she was born she barely fit into newborn sized diapers to begin with!
Baby Shower Gift Idea #4: Baby Medicine
I never thought about buying Infant Tylenol until my daughter's pediatrician handed me a dosing chart. If my daughter had happened to run a fever before then I would have been completely unprepared.
In addition to Infant Tylenol, you might consider buying Mylicon Gas Drops as well. They worked well for my baby's gas problems, but they are expensive. I would have loved to have received a bottle as a gift!
Baby Shower Gift Idea #5: Something Special for Mom
A pregnant woman is complimented and taken care of... until the second the baby is born. Once labor is over, the baby takes center stage. The new baby will receive all sorts of gifts and attention.
Don't forget that the mother has just been through a grueling ordeal. Give Mom something just for her. It could be a tasty treat, a new nightgown, or a coupon for 2 hours of free babysitting.
Remember that when the baby is screaming, a new mother would rather have a practical baby shower gift than some fancy gadget she will never use.
